Advanced Custom Fields: Extended

Advanced Custom Fields: Extended is a WordPress component with 4 published CVE records in this archive. The latest tracked vulnerability was published May 28, 2026; the highest published CVSS base score is 9.8.

CVE-2026-8809: Advanced Custom Fields: Extended: Privilege escalation or authentication bypass

Advanced Custom Fields: Extended is affected by privilege escalation or authentication bypass. The vulnerable path is reachable without authentication. A successful request can grant permissions or access that the caller should not possess. The published affected range is <= 0.9.2.5. The public source does not disclose the vulnerable endpoint, action, parameter or function, so the precise input path remains unknown.
